Skiing sponsorship

Frompage 8 Denford McDonald, says the sponsorship marks an exciting new era for New Zealand skiing. "We have already been involved in Ski Team sponsorship for the last two years. This renewed sponsorship however, takes our involvement in New Zealand skiing from the alpine meadows to the top of the mountain. We are now embarking on an exciting new stage of our strong two way relationship with New Zealand skiing." "Last year we discussed with the many interested parties in skiing, the future of our sponsorship and the nature of New Zealand competitive alpine skiing for the 1990's. "It became clear that we all had a number of common goals and aspirations.This included the New Zealand Ski Team having a comprehensive development and coachihg programme, the appointment of an alpine director, the employment of internationally rated coaches, the need for a clear identity for the ski team and the introduction of an ath^ letes handbook, similar to those of the top achieving ski nations." "The New Zealand Ski Association and ourselves have entered into an agreement to ensure

that we can action these matters immediately.All New Zealand competitive skiing will benefit as a result." "The association has already appointed its alpine director, Mr John Ball and we look forward to working closely with him.

Mr McDonald says that as a measure of his company's support, two executive managers had been given joint responsibility for the ski sponsorship. The company had also appointed a promotions co-ordinator who would be involved full time in the skiing sponsorship.
